Comcast to Increase Internet Speeds for Customers in Oregon/SW Washington at No Additional Cost
Comcast (News - Alert) today announced it is increasing the speeds of its Xfinity
Internet speed package - Performance Internet - for existing customers
in the Oregon/SW Washington region at no additional cost.
Performance Internet customers will see their download speed increase
from 50 Mbps to up to 70 Mbps. Customers can expect to experience the
new speeds today, March 1.

To get the increased speeds, most customers will simply need to re-start
their modems when notified by Comcast that the new speed is available.
Comcast will also notify customers who may need to upgrade their modems
to receive the increased speeds. Customers who lease modems from Comcast
will be able to receive upgraded modems at no additional charge.
Customers who own their own modems and need to upgrade their modems to
receive the increased speeds will need to purchase a new modem or can
lease a new modem from Comcast.

Comcast offers a wide variety of speed tiers to meet every household's
needs, whether they occasionally surf the web or spend hours streaming
movies. Last October, Comcast announced that it will start offering a
residential gigabit internet service to our customers in Oregon/SW
Washington later this year. The company will deliver these super-fast
speeds with DOCSIS
3.1 technology, which uses the existing wiring that most people
already have in their homes. Comcast will be the first company in
Oregon/SW Washington to offer 1 Gig Internet speeds across our entire
footprint.
Comcast has invested billions of dollars in its network, locally and
nationally, to meet consumer demand, and it has now increased speeds 17
times in the last 16 years, delivering speeds in most of the Oregon/SW
Washington region from 10 Mbps up to 2 Gbps for residential customers
and up to 10 Gbps for business customers.
